If you have experienced or are experiencing domestic abuse, it is important to remember it is not your fault and you are not alone. Your safety and wellbeing are the most important thing, and specialist support is available whenever you feel ready to access it.

If you are feeling unsafe in your current living situation or relationship, you can contact the University where we can provide you with additional advice and support.  We can also connect you with  local and national support services who specialise in supporting people affected by domestic abuse.

Think 

Are you in immediate danger? If you are in immediate danger or seriously injured, you can contact the emergency services on 999 (or 112 from a mobile phone) and the University's security team (if you are on campus).

Find a safe space. If an incident has just happened, try and find somewhere you feel safe. If this isn't possible and you are fearful or in danger you can call security on 02380 593311.

Report  

University policy - If you choose to make a formal complaint to the University against a student or a member of staff there are procedures which set out the steps you will need to follow. 

Report domestic abuse | Hampshire and Isle of Wight Constabulary - You can report to the police on the phone, in person or using an online form. If you are thinking of reporting sexual misconduct or domestic violence to the police, here is a useful Rights of Women guide to understand the process of criminal investigation. 

Report the incident anonymously - You can call Crime Stoppers at any point on 0800 555 111 or use their online form.
